An inventory of microfilmed Sevier County records is available for purchase from the Restoration & Reproduction section of TSLA. Individual reels of microfilm may also be purchased.
Earliest records include:
- marriages from 1856
- wills from 1849
- deed index from 1846
- chancery court minutes from 1854
- county court minutes from 1856
- circuit court minutes from 1850
- tax books from 1864

Newspapers were published in Gatlinburg and Sevierville. Scattered early issues are available from 1882, and a complete run begins in 1909. Microfilms are loaned to Tennessee libraries. Individual reels may also be purchased. An Inventory of Newspapers on Microfilm at TSLA is available on our web site.
